Finance Office/Accounts Coordinator

Location:

London – 100% Office Based

Salary:

£30,000 – £40,000 + benefits


Our client, an established catering group based in London, is looking for an Accounts Coordinator to join their team.

This is a broad, hands-on role combining office administration, customer and order coordination, and day-to-day accounts support. Working closely with the production, operations and management teams, the successful candidate will play a key role in keeping the office running smoothly while ensuring accurate and timely financial administration.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Manage day-to-day office administration and act as a first point of contact for customers, suppliers, and visitors
  • Manage incoming telephone and email enquiries and support internal communications
  • Prepare and process customer orders, quotations, and related documentation
  • Coordinate deliveries, transport bookings, and order amendments across the business
  • Maintain accurate customer, product, and order records
  • Raise sales invoices and credit notes and send customer statements
  • Allocate customer receipts and follow up outstanding or overdue accounts
  • Process supplier invoices and supporting documentation
  • Reconcile supplier accounts and resolve invoice or payment discrepancies
  • Complete daily bank and transaction reconciliations
  • Maintain accurate cash and financial records
  • Assist with monthly payroll administration and annual leave records
  • Support VAT preparation, cash-flow monitoring, and management reporting
  • Maintain product, pricing, and operational information across internal systems
  • Produce sales and performance information to support management decision-making
  • Provide general administrative support to the Directors and wider management team
